Detailed Description
In order to make the present invention better understood by those skilled in the art, the technical solutions of the present invention are further described below with reference to the accompanying drawings and examples.
As shown in figures 1-5, a building platform structure for building comprises an inverted U-shaped base 1, a moving mechanism is arranged in an opening of the inverted U-shaped base 1, the moving mechanism comprises a lead screw 2 which is parallel to the width direction of the inverted U-shaped base 1 and is rotatably assembled with the inverted U-shaped base 1, two ends of the lead screw 2 penetrate through the inverted U-shaped base 1 and are provided with rotating components, the lead screw 2 comprises a left lead screw 21 and a right lead screw 22 which are connected into a whole and have opposite thread turning directions, the left lead screw 21 and the right lead screw 22 are both connected with moving blocks 23 in a threaded manner, stabilizing rods 24 which are positioned at the left side and the right side of the lead screw 2 and are slidably assembled with the two moving blocks 23 are arranged in the opening of the inverted U-shaped base 1, connecting rods 25 are hinged at the left side and the right side of the two moving blocks 23, two connecting rods 25 at the same side are both hinged with a pulling plate 25, universal wheels 27 are arranged at the lower ends of the two pulling plates 25, a supporting component is arranged at the upper end of the inverted U-shaped base 1, the supporting component upper end is equipped with first platform 3, 1 upside of the U-shaped base of falling and first platform 3 all are equipped with slip chamber 31, preceding back both sides in two slip chambers 31 are all fixed and are equipped with loop bar 32, it is equipped with two limiting plates 33 to slide between two loop bars 32 in the same slip chamber 31, four limiting plates 33 all are equipped with the second platform 34 that stretches out corresponding slip chamber 31, the length of second platform 34 equals half of slip chamber 31, be equipped with auxiliary rod 35 and cat ladder 36 between two upper and lower second platforms 34 of homonymy, the length of auxiliary rod 35 equals the height between first platform 3 and the U-shaped base of falling 1 bottom, the left and right sides of the U-shaped base of falling 1 upper end all is equipped with and corresponds the spacing subassembly of second platform 34 assorted.
By adopting the technical scheme of the utility model, when building construction is carried out, the device is firstly moved to a designated position according to specific needs, then the rotating component is rotated in the forward direction, so that the screw rod 2 rotates in the forward direction, because the screw thread turning directions of the left screw rod 21 and the right screw rod 22 are opposite, when the screw rod 2 rotates in the forward direction, the two moving blocks 23 are mutually far away, and further the pulling plate 26 is driven upwards by the connecting rod 25, so that the universal wheel 27 is gradually separated from the ground and the inverted U-shaped base 1 is contacted with the ground, therefore, when the platform construction is used, the universal wheel 27 does not directly bear the weight, the service life of the universal wheel 27 is longer, the stability is better, similarly, when the platform is required to be moved, only the screw rod 2 needs to be rotated in the reverse direction, so that the two moving blocks 23 are mutually close to each other, and further the connecting rod 25 pushes the pulling plate 26 to move downwards, the universal wheel 27 is gradually pushed out of the inverted U-shaped base 1 to be contacted with the ground and jack the inverted U-shaped base 1, thus, the device can be moved, and the stabilizing rod 24 can enable the front and back movement of the two moving blocks 23 to be more stable; before construction, the area of the platform can be adjusted according to the construction range, so that the movable range of the platform is larger, and the platform is more convenient to construct and use, during adjustment, the limit of the limit component on the second platform 34 with lower horizontal height is cancelled, then the upper and lower second platforms 34 on the same side are pulled out of the corresponding sliding cavities 31 through the auxiliary rods 35, so that the second platform 34 with higher horizontal height is matched with the first platform 3 to serve as a building construction platform, and finally the second platform with lower horizontal height is limited by the limit component for 34 to prevent the second platform from sliding automatically, so that the movable range can be conveniently expanded, the construction and use are more convenient, the ladder stand can conveniently climb on the second platform 34, the auxiliary rods 35 can play a certain auxiliary supporting role, the device is more stable during construction, and the second platform 34 with lower horizontal height can serve as a placement area of a ground construction tool, thereby avoiding the loss or accidental damage caused by the random placement of the tool; the utility model discloses simple structure can be when carrying out the building construction in the room, according to the nimble mobile device of construction needs, and can place more firmly when the platform uses, can also adjust the construction home range according to the construction needs is nimble simultaneously, and the building construction of being convenient for more uses.
Preferably, the limiting component comprises a screwing bolt 11 arranged at the upper end of the inverted U-shaped base 1, and two fixing holes 12 matched with the screwing bolt 11 are respectively arranged on two second platforms 34 positioned in the sliding cavity 31 of the inverted U-shaped base 1. With the structure, when the second platform 34 with a lower horizontal height needs to be limited, the second platform 34 only needs to be pulled out or retracted into the sliding cavity 31 completely, and then the screwing bolt 11 is screwed into the fixing hole 12, otherwise, the second platform 34 can be slid. In fact, other structures can be considered according to specific situations, and the limiting use can be more conveniently carried out.
Preferably, extension plates 13 are arranged on the front side and the rear side of the inverted U-shaped base 1, and a plurality of insertion holes 14 are uniformly formed in the two extension plates 13. With the structure, the extension plate 13 can further increase the contact area between the device and the ground, so that the device is more stable, the jack 14 can be inserted into steel nails and the like, and the inverted U-shaped base 1 is more stable and can prevent displacement and is more stable and safe. In fact, other structures can be considered according to specific situations, so that the device can be more stable and safer in use.
Preferably, the support assembly comprises four upright rods 4 uniformly distributed in a rectangular shape, and a reinforcing rod 41 arranged in an X shape is arranged between the two upright rods 4 at the front side and the rear side. With such a structure, the first platform 3 can be stably supported for construction use. In fact, other structures can be used according to specific conditions, and the support can be more firmly carried out.
Preferably, the rotating assembly includes a rotating disc 28, and the rotating disc 28 is provided with a plurality of protruding strips 281 uniformly in a ring shape. With such a structure, it is possible to more easily rotate the screw 2. In fact, other structures can be considered according to specific situations, so that the screw rod 2 can be rotated more conveniently.
Preferably, the first platform 3 and the two second platforms 34 with higher level are provided with guardrails 5, and the two guardrails 5 on the second platforms 34 are provided with fence gates 51. With such a structure, the guard rail 5 and the gate 51 can provide a barrier protection function during construction. In fact, other structures can be considered according to specific situations, and the device can be safer to use in construction.
